The advent of artificial intelligence (AI) has brought with it a myriad of possibilities, transforming various industries and revolutionizing how we live our lives. However, as with any groundbreaking technology, there are social implications that come along with its widespread adoption. In this blog post, we will delve into the potential effects AI could have on society at large.

One significant impact is job displacement due to automation. As more tasks become automated through machine learning algorithms and robotics, many jobs may be rendered obsolete or significantly altered. This shift in labor dynamics can lead to increased unemployment rates and a need for reskilling programs to help workers adapt to new roles within the AI-driven economy.

Another area where AI has social implications is privacy concerns. With advancements in facial recognition technology, voice assistants, and data analytics, there's an ever-growing potential for personal information to be collected without consent or knowledge of individuals. This raises questions about how much control we have over our own data and what measures should be taken to protect it from misuse by corporations or governments.

Lastly, the rise of AI also brings forth ethical dilemmas that need to be addressed. For instance, decisions made by algorithms can sometimes lead to biased outcomes if not properly regulated. It's crucial for society to establish guidelines and standards on how these technologies should operate ethically so as not to perpetuate existing inequalities or create new ones.

In conclusion, while AI offers numerous benefits such as increased efficiency and convenience, it also presents unique challenges that must be addressed head-on. By acknowledging the social implications of this technology, we can work towards creating a future where everyone benefits from its advancements without suffering any detrimental effects.
